2010 Camaro SS2 first round finished!!!!!
Here is our 2010 Camaro SS2 rebuild. This car came in with 810 miles on the odometer with one request! Make it BADASS!!!!




So now the details:
Full interior remake with New Leather and Silver Alcantara suede inserts

Then we came up with a cool personalized logo for the headrest

Added the PASSPORT 9500ci and installed the display module in the cluster above the info center and below the signal indicators.

Tinted the tails, painted the surrounds

Color matched the bow ties to the car/stripe colors

Tinted the fogs and same treatment to the bow tie up here too. If you look close you can see the laser shifters in the lower grill....and what is that shiny thing!!!!

Added 20x11 rear and 20x9 front INTERAD Chicane wheels with Michelin Pilot Sport PS2 tires

Amazing finish with Matte Barrels, Gloss windows and Accent windows matched to the OEM racing stripe.

And yes those are BREMBO GT brakes 6 piston front and 4 piston rear.

Then under the hood we added the MAGNUSON Supercharger system. We are not finished tuning this yet as we have a few ideas we are still working on so for now it is just the native Magnuson software. But don't be fooled! this thing hauls ASS!!!!


We added AR headers and high flow cats back to CORSA mufflers and tips that were ceramic coated.

We actually have a lot more in store for this car so for now she is at home with her owner being loved and enjoyed, but she will be back soon for round II....stay tuned.
